Frequently asked questions

Who handles Zen Pro customs clearance?

Usually the importer's broker; the supplier provides the commercial documents and certificates needed.

Can several models be mixed in one shipment?

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.

Is documentation provided for customs?

Commercial invoice, packing list and the relevant certificates are supplied; the importer's broker handles the declaration.
